How do I display the Calendar and Inbox in separate windows? I can't seem to
open a 2nd instance of Outlook. "Brian Tillman" wrote: abhishek bhardwaj abhishek wrote: How can i view my inbox, calender and sysnopsis on the same page that is the landing page.... You cannot. The Inbox and Calendar (I have no idea what you mean by "synopsis", since Outlook doesn't have anything with that name) can't be displayed in the same view. However, you can certainly display them both in separate windows and tile them together as you want. Then if you close the main windows first and the other window after that, Outlook should remember you had both windows open and reopen them together the next time you start Outlook. It does for me. -- Brian Tillman |

Dorci wrote:
How do I display the Calendar and Inbox in separate windows? I can't seem to open a 2nd instance of Outlook. I didn't say you should open a second instance of Outlook. WIth your Inbox showing, right-click your Calendar and choose Open in New Window. -- Brian Tillman |

Brian, the second window is working great. One note (for future inquirers):
I've found that the 2nd window only closes/reopens automatically if you use File Exit on the main window. Clicking the red X in the upper right corner (as I normally do) doesn't work.
